To understand the timeline, it is helpful to look at the two key federal laws bearing this name. The first was passed in 1793, providing a legal process for enslavers to reclaim individuals who had escaped to free states. Later, the Fugitive Slave Act of 1850 was adopted as part of the Compromise of 1850, significantly tightening the requirements and enforcement mechanisms. This 1850 law imposed stricter obligations on citizens and officials in free states, aiming to resolve sectional tensions over slaveryβs expansion. Things People Often Misunderstand
A common misconception is that the 1793 law functioned exactly like the 1850 version, when in fact the later act was far more stringent. Some assume enforcement was uniform, while in reality, local responses often differed based on community attitudes and legal interpretations. Another misunderstanding involves the scope of the laws, which applied specifically to cases of escaped bondage rather than broader issues of mobility.
